Apte Sanskrit-English Dictionary
4 A. 1 To be born or produced, arise, originate, spring up; utpatsyate'sti mama kopi samānadharmā Māl. 1. 6; vāyoḥ jyotirutpadyate Ms. 1. 77.
2 To occur, happen; udapādi cāsya manasi K. 132 it occurred to his mind; yu- ddhamutpatsyate mahat Mb.; utpannāvasaramarthi- tvaṃ M. 3 for which an occasion has presented itself; Ms. 5. 48. Caus. 1 To produce, beget, cause, effect, bring about, prepare; vastrāṇi sadaivo-...
